Tourism and Recreation

Oyster Bay's rich history, beautiful parks, beaches, and cultural attractions draw tourists year-round, providing a steady stream of potential customers for local businesses. The town's historical significance is highlighted by landmarks such as Sagamore Hill, the home of President Theodore Roosevelt, which attracts history enthusiasts from far and wide. Its scenic parks and pristine beaches offer numerous recreational activities, making it a popular destination for outdoor enthusiasts.

Franchise owners in Oyster Bay have several exit options to consider when looking to transition out of their business. Two common options are selling the franchise to a new owner, which can be facilitated through a business broker or by listing the business for sale through various channels. 

Another is transferring ownership to a family member or business partner, ensuring continuity and possibly securing favorable terms. This approach allows the owner to capitalize on the value they have built in the franchise.
